They started with 0:2 and one of them was pregnant on arrival. They later obtained a male from WMSP. The female gave birth to 3 cubs 2 of which were still born. The mother rejected the surviving cub and he was hand reared by the keepers. He died aged 3/4 weeks. His mother died shortly after giving birth.
